MapsTaman Sutera Utama in Johor Bahru, Johor recorded 6 subsale transactions between 2021 and 2026, with a median price of RM839K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M479.
This area contains both residential and commercial properties. View 314 residential properties or 41 commercial properties separately for more focused analysis.
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M839K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M570K to RM1.32 million, and a typical market range of RM624K to RM1.05 million.
Most transactions involved condominium/apartment, with high diversity across multiple property types.
The median PSF stands at RM479, with core pricing between RM428 and RM530. Market pricing typically extends from RM381.50 to RM576.50, reflecting moderate variation in unit pricing. With an IQR of RM195.00 and MAD of RM51, the PSF demonstrates reasonable consistency across the market.
